Re: info-lookup slow

From: Andreas Roehler
Subject: Re: info-lookup slow
Date: Sun, 11 Feb 2007 16:40:21 +0100
Eli Zaretskii schrieb:
Date: Mon, 05 Feb 2007 11:15:25 +0100
From: Andreas Roehler <address@hidden>

Whereas `emacs-22.0.92' took approximately 10 seconds
with info-lookup to until the prompt "Describe symbol"
was shown, takes up to one minute.

Thank you for your report.

Does the patch below fix it?

(Yet another unnecessary change that created a new bug, sigh...)

Index: lisp/info-look.el
RCS file: /cvsroot/emacs/emacs/lisp/info-look.el,v
retrieving revision 1.54
diff -u -r1.54 info-look.el
--- lisp/info-look.el   21 Jan 2007 03:53:11 -0000      1.54
+++ lisp/info-look.el   10 Feb 2007 11:03:42 -0000
@@ -441,6 +441,7 @@
   (let ((doc-spec (info-lookup->doc-spec topic mode))
        (regexp (concat "^\\(" (info-lookup->regexp topic mode)
                        "\\)\\([ \t].*\\)?$"))
+       Info-fontify-maximum-menu-size
        node trans entry item prefix result doc-found
        (buffer (get-buffer-create " temp-info-look")))
     (with-current-buffer buffer

Ok now with CVS-Emacs, back to ten seconds,

However, looking up symbol `defun' for example after
prompt took still 38 seconds. As this command isn't
called often, I can live with - just to mention it.

Andreas Roehler


